EPS 200 Hind is a type of expanded polystyrene foam that is widely used for insulation and packaging purposes It is made by expanding polystyrene beads using steam and subsequently molding them into the desired shape This process results in a lightweight material that is ideal for insulating buildings, refrigerators, and other structures EPS 200 Hind is known for its high compressive strength, making it a preferred choice for construction projects where structural integrity is paramount.
One of the primary advantages of EPS 200 Hind is its exceptional thermal insulation properties The material’s closed-cell structure traps air, creating a barrier that reduces heat transfer This makes EPS 200 Hind an excellent choice for insulating buildings and refrigeration units, as it helps maintain a consistent temperature and reduces energy costs Additionally, EPS 200 Hind is resistant to moisture, ensuring that its insulating properties remain effective even in humid conditions.
Another key benefit of EPS 200 Hind is its lightweight nature This makes it easy to transport and install, reducing labor costs and construction time Despite its lightweight composition, EPS 200 Hind is remarkably durable and can withstand heavy loads without compromising its structural integrity This makes it an ideal choice for construction projects where strength and efficiency are crucial.

In the construction industry, EPS 200 Hind is commonly used for insulating walls, roofs, and floors Its excellent thermal insulation properties help regulate indoor temperatures, reducing the need for artificial heating and cooling systems This not only saves energy but also lowers utility bills and carbon emissions Additionally, EPS 200 Hind is resistant to mold, mildew, and pests, ensuring a healthy and hygienic indoor environment.
EPS 200 Hind is also widely used in the packaging industry for protecting fragile items during transport Its lightweight yet durable properties make it an ideal choice for packaging delicate electronic gadgets, glassware, and other sensitive products The material’s shock-absorbing capabilities help prevent damage during shipping and handling, reducing the risk of product returns and customer dissatisfaction.
In the automotive industry, EPS 200 Hind is used for manufacturing lightweight components that contribute to fuel efficiency and vehicle performance Its high strength-to-weight ratio makes it an excellent choice for producing bumpers, interior panels, and other vehicle parts EPS 200 Hind’s thermal insulation properties also help regulate cabin temperatures, enhancing passenger comfort and reducing the strain on the vehicle’s cooling system.
